The HDMI CEC is an industry standard, and so should work across brands. All my stuff is samsung tho, so I can't state this with certainty. Have a read of this.0
-
Thanks for the replies guys, esp. the link SB.
I think I've managed to clear up the query now. It would appear that CEC is an industry standard to fit, but not necessarily to have it activated - seems odd, but info from HDMI on STUPedia and also HDMI.org
And interoperability between brands is not guaranteed. In fact SONY are one of the manufacturers who definitely do not subscribe to interop. Though I'm hoping to be corrected by someone with personal experience
